Brass

Brass is a great material to use for handles on front doors, as it's highly resilient and has a great aesthetic. Brass is available in various finishes, so you can pick the one that suits your style and décor. Brass can become tarnished if it is not properly taken care of. To avoid this you can apply a regular polish or apply some maintenance wax to your handles.

The easiest method to clean a brass handle is to wipe it clean with a cloth or sponge and a mild soapy water. You can also make a paste by mixing equal parts of vinegar, salt, and flour. Rub the mixture on the handle's surface and then let it sit for a few minutes. This will eliminate tarnish from your door handles and make them appear like new. Then rinse them and dry them using a towel.

You can also use commercial cleaning products on your brass door, but be sure to avoid harsh chemicals. This could damage the finish and the metal therefore it is recommended to use gentle cleaners. Another option is to use a soft bristled brush to remove dirt and grime. Consult the experts at your local hardware shop for help if you are not sure how to care for brass door handles.

Steel

Handles made of stainless steel are an alternative to uPVC. They are sturdy, affordable and long-lasting. They can be used for both internal and external door handles and locks doors. Multipoint locking makes them highly secure. They can be quickly and easily installed during manufacturing or on site. They are resistant to corrosion and won't warp or rust, nor discolor. They are easy-to-clean and come with a lifelong warranty.

They are available in a variety of finishes such as chrome, satin and matte black. The popularity of satin finishes is growing due to their being less prone to smudges and fingerprints. They are also more durable than chrome finishes which makes them a great choice for homes that are busy.
